Urdu is an Indo-Aryan language spoken chiefly in South Asia.
It is the national language and lingua franca of Pakistan, where it is also an official language alongside English. Wikipedia
Language families: Indo-European languages, Indo-Aryan languages, and Indo-Iranian languages
Dialects: Deccani; Dhakaiya; Judeo-Urdu
Early forms: Shauraseni Prakrit: Apabhraṃśa > Old Hindi > Hindustani > Rekhta
Official language in: Pakistan (national);
Recognised minority language in: South Africa (protected language)
Signed forms: Indian Signing System
Speakers: L1: 70 million (2011–2017); L2: 170 million (2020)
